Council approves contested accessory dwelling unit at 15815 Minnetonka Boulevard after split vote

Minnetonka City Council · April 28, 2026

Summary

After debate and a prior failed motion, the council approved a conditional-use resolution allowing an oversized ADU at 15815 Minnetonka Boulevard (applicant’s proposed ~2,400 sq ft structure). Several council members said the project exceeds typical ADU size norms and voiced concerns about precedent; the motion passed by roll call.

Council reconsidered the accessory dwelling unit (ADU) request for 15815 Minnetonka Boulevard. Staff had recommended denial because the proposed ADU substantially exceeded typical ADU size limits (staff noted ADUs are commonly limited to 1,000 square feet or 35% of the principal dwelling) and said the proposal did not meet the intent of an ADU as written in code.
